Job Description

The purpose of the position of In Room Dining Server is to serve food and beverages to guests in a timely, courteous, efficient and accurate manner - in the guest rooms. All functions are carried out to maintain an environment of teamwork, excellent service and a passion for creating Kimpton moments.

Receive and take guest orders and process in a timely manner through whatever systems are currently used in the restaurant/resort and deliver to guest room.

Prepare and serve meal accompaniments to guests - as would be requested.

Perform side work to include table prep, glass cleaning, tray pick ups and amenities.

Open bottled wine for guests.

Bus and set tables and return tables/trays after guest is finished.

Assist with orders to go, as needed.

Deliver an in-room dining experience equal to that of one in the actual restaurant.

Perform other duties as assigned.

Communicate with support team and management. Work closely with the kitchen.

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E:
High school diploma or general education degree (GED); or one to three months related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ience and food handler certification.

LANGUAGE SKILLS:
Ability to read and comprehend simple instructions, short correspondence, and memos. Ability to write simple correspondence.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small group situations to customers, clients, and other employees of the organization.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

The employee must regularly lift and/or move up to 10-25 pounds and frequently lift and/or move up to 50 pounds. The employee will need to push the room service carts to the various floors and carry trays.
